There’s nothing like a long trip without your favorite beauty products to make you appreciate them even more! When I was packing for Africa, I had to be pretty aware of the weight limit with my bags, which meant one thing: my plethora of product was staying at home. I pared it down to the essentials and crossed my fingers that my skin would cooperate. It managed to survive, but wasn’t nearly as happy as it would have been if I could have packed all of these…
When I started the ‘owned’ series last month I wondered how I’d manage to keep it up, but the more I look around the more I realize there are plenty of favorite products and purchases around the house that I’m dying to share with you. Beauty has never been my strongest point, but I’ve been lucky enough to be able to test out many products and these ones have stuck with me!
For gentle cleansing in the morning, I love this ultra-gentle face wash from Harman London. Most of you are probably familiar with Cetaphil? It feels similar, but like it’s actually getting the dirt off. For my everyday wash, I’ve used Origins Checks and Balances forever, and will probably continue to do so until the end of time. A more recent acquisition, I’ve been loving the Dermalogica Skin Resurfacing Cleanser when I need a little more oomph in my cleansing routine. And, maybe once a week, I indulge in another product that I’ve used forever, Dr. Brandt’s Microdermabrasion for some serious scrubbing.
Some extras that I’d highly recommend are Nude’s Cellular Renewal Serum, which is currently being redeveloped and I am dying because I’m almost out of it and I might cry if I can’t get my hands on more soon! Whenever I get back from a trip, I slather this stuff all over my dehydrated damaged skin, and my face is instantly happy. Another goodie that I can’t live without is the Brightening Mask from June Jacobs. If you’re not familiar with this line, I highly recommend checking it out! And last, but certainly not least, my favorite simple sunscreen from Kiehl’s. You better believe this came to Africa with me!
You’ll notice that this list is totally lacking in moisturizers. I’m still on the hunt for the perfect day and night cream. Any recommendations?
